toyota-logo-2020.pngVehicle Lock Out - Why You Should Always Have a Spare Key

Everyone can feel the strain of a car lockout. To avoid this ensure you keep a spare car key in a secure place.

This article examines the most common causes of car lockouts and provides some easy DIY methods, such as using a modified coat hanger made of wire to unlock the door of your car.

1. You've Forgotten Your Keys

You're preparing to run errands when you forget your keys in the ignition or on the seat. Then you're locked outside because your door locks by itself. This is the most common reason for vehicle lockouts. It's an excellent idea to keep the spare car key in a secure place.

Don't panic. It may seem as if you've failed but it's not. Most roadside assistance and auto wreckers provide locksmith services and are trained to open nearly any vehicle swiftly. They can also assist you to determine what went wrong with the car's lock to prevent repeating the same issue in the future.

Keep your keys in your purse, backpack or bag while you travel. That way you're less likely lose your keys in the midst of. You can also look for them in the usual places, but don't try to hide them. Thieves are clever and might have thought of all the usual places to hide.

You might be able to use an application that turns your phone into a key fob, depending on the car's manufacturer. This is especially helpful in the event that you've lost your keys or left them in the vehicle, and it's available for most modern vehicles. Check the website of your automaker to see if it has an application, and how to install it. It is also advisable to check with your insurance provider to find out whether you're covered in the case that you lock your keys inside the car. Roadside assistance usually is covered in these instances, however the exact terms and amount of coverage could differ.

2. Your transponder keys are not working.

When it comes to modern vehicles, there are few things more frustrating than being locked out of your car. Luckily, with the help of a professional locksmith, this problem can be resolved quickly and with minimal hassle.

Transponder keys are now a standard feature in most cars because they offer increased security and function. However, like any other electronic device, they are prone to suffer from failures and problems at times. It is therefore important to understand what signs your transponder keys are failing to ensure that it is fixed immediately.

The most typical sign that your transponder key isn't working is when it stops working in your car's lock. This could be due to many different reasons. It could be because the microchip inside the key has stopped working or because there is an issue with the RF signal that is transmitted between the chip and the computer in your car's system. Another possibility is that the bottom part of the key is worn down or dull, which may cause interference with the signal from the radio.

If this is the situation Try another key and see if that works. You should also ensure that there isn't a nearby object blocking the signal. If you're still having issues with your key, contact a locksmith that specializes in vehicle-transponder keys. They'll be able to test it and perhaps fix it. They will be able tell you what's causing the transponder to malfunction and How To Open A Car Door Without A Key to fix the issue. In most cases, a locksmith will be capable of reprogramming your key to ensure it functions in your vehicle again.

3. The lock on your car door opener is stuck

A jammed or blocked locking mechanism is the reason of many car door lockouts. Over time, dirt, rust, and other impurities could build in the lock, causing it to become jammed. This could make it difficult even impossible, to open the car's door and may also prevent your key fob from unlocking the door after you press its button.

You may have to grease the lock with WD-40 or a penetrating catalyser in order to unlock the lock. These products can be bought at home improvement centers or at auto supply stores. They can be sprayed on the lock using a flathead screwdriver, or any other thin object that you could put into the keyhole in order to get at the mechanism behind it. If you're unable to insert the key or key fob to grease the lock this way, try wiggling it back and forth using needle-nosed pliers.

Another reason for vehicle lockout is a broken link between the door handle, lock cylinder, or interior locking post/switch and the door latch for your car. This can be caused by extreme weather conditions or by the constant use of the lock, and could cause you to be in a position to not open the door of your vehicle and gain access to your items.

To avoid this issue, you can keep a spare car key in a safe location and change the battery in the key fob frequently to prolong its life. Some automakers offer apps that you can download to unlock your car remotely when it is locked. Contact your automaker to determine if such an app is available.

4. Your Car's Key Fob Has Died

Car key fobs use batteries to function and, sometimes they run out of juice. This issue can be resolved by simply replacing the batteries. If your car's key fob doesn't function at all, it could indicate that something else is not working. Refer to the manual of your car in case you're experiencing this issue.

If you've lost your car key and don't have a spare call locksmiths for help. Many locksmiths provide emergency lockout services and could be able to help you gain access to your vehicle without having to pay for a tow or another recovery service.

You could also try using a key to unlock your car's door. Most newer vehicles have a hidden key slot on the driver's side of the door, which is usually located behind the handle cover. Use the mechanical key for opening the door, and the fob to start the vehicle (if required). Certain manufacturers have an automatic backup system in their vehicles that allows you to start your vehicle by using an unresponsive fob.

Being locked out of your vehicle is never enjoyable, and it is especially stressful when it happens in a strange location. The best way to prevent this from happening is to keep a spare key somewhere secure at home or with a trusted person, and to change the battery in your key fob regularly. You can also try to increase the possibility of locating your keys by investing a Bluetooth tracker. These devices emit a distinctive signature that you can connect to an app on your smartphone, which can be very useful in locating your keys when they get lost or misplaced.

5. Your Car's Lock has Contained Dirt

Over time over time, grime, dirt, and other debris may build up in the locks of your car which can cause them to become jammed and prevent you from opening your door. To prevent this from happening it is crucial to grease your locks and hinges at least once a year with either WD-40 or penetrating catalyst.

Another method to avoid having the possibility of a vehicle lock being lost is to always keep a spare key on hand. You can do this by carrying the spare key in your wallet or purse and leaving it with a family member or by giving one to your valet if you live in an apartment. It is also advisable to have the number of the locksmith you can contact. This will save you time and stress if you ever need to get locked out of the vehicle.

Many automakers also provide roadside assistance services to help drivers regain access to their vehicles during an emergency lockout. This includes GM’s OnStar service that has been available for years, Mercedes’ Mbrace service and Hyundai BlueLink.
